General CallStation Features:
  • Call Log with sortable columns
  • Call Log can be printed and exported
  • Call Log items can be archived
  • Log both incoming and outgoing calls
  • Record telephone conversations
  • A flashing tray icon or Scroll Lock LED notifies you of new calls
  • A built-in scheduler can enable and disable various features at preset times
  • Support for the Windows XP "Fast User Switching" feature
  • Support for power "Standby" mode
  • Support for information display on a Crystalfontz LCD module
  • Runs as a system tray application

Answering System features:

  • New Message indicator (counter)
  • Easily play back messages from the Call Log
  • Access your messages from any touch-tone phone (with timestamps)
  • Automatically forward messages to any phone number
  • Automatically forward messages via e-mail
  • Record your own greeting, or use a computer generated greeting
  • Configure up to three different standard greetings plus special greetings for Blocked and Out of Area calls
  • A "Personal Greeting" can be recorded for any contact in a phone book
  • A "Group Greeting" can be assigned to any phone book
  • Screen callers through the sound card as they leave a message
  • Separate ring settings for Blocked, Out of Area, and known callers
  • Adjustable silence detection to stop recording
  • Detects Australian hang-up tones to stop recording
  • Toll saver support
  • Memo Feature

Fax Receive features:

  • Receive both voice messages and faxes on the same phone line
  • New Fax indicator (counter)
  • Fax Manager with preview window logs incoming fax calls
  • Fax viewer program included
  • Automatically print and forward faxes
  • Automatically forward Faxes via e-mail
  • Automatically hang up on all fax calls

CallStation is TAPI compliant and can share your modem with other TAPI programs including dial-up networking.

System Requirements:

  • MS Windows 98, Me, 2000, XP, or Vista *
  • 15 MB of free disk space
  • A TAPI compliant voice modem
  • A sound card to play back messages
  • A microphone is recommended to record greetings

In addition, the optional Caller ID and Speakerphone features require:

  • A modem that supports these features
  • Caller ID service from your phone company

* CallStation is compatible with Vista, however, a Vista bug may prevent audio from playing through the modem. This bug affects most Conexant based voice modems.
